Onset Offers Wireless Frost Alarm

The HOBOnode Wireless Frost Alarm System, which combines a wireless temperature sensor, receiver, and software for $389, provides a simple, cost-effective means of keeping an eye on frost. The system can wirelessly transmit air temperature readings to a PC, and can provide audible and visual alarm notifications via cell phone text messaging and email when frost conditions set in. The system also makes it easy for growers to view current temperature readings, as well as temperature trends over time.

“We recently had an unexpected frost event hit our area, and the HOBOnode system woke us up by a text message,” said Will Unger, field manager for Oregon Berry Packing Company. “We were able to respond fairly quickly and get the irrigation pumps working to shield our blueberry crop from the cold temperatures. The system gives us peace of mind knowing that we will be notified when situations occur — giving us one less thing to worry about.”

The wireless system offers a number of features designed to simplify deployment. For example, its compact design allows for easy sensor installation anywhere in the field, and integrated solar-rechargeable batteries eliminate the need to replace batteries.

The HOBOnode Wireless Frost Alarm System is currently available from Onset and is priced at $389. The system can be optionally equipped with additional temperature sensors, as well as wireless soil moisture sensors. Please visit www.onsetcomp.com for more information.
